States Across the U.S. Raise Minimum Wages in 2025: What You Need to Know

Washington state – While the federal minimum wage has remained stagnant at $7.25 per hour since 2009, many states have taken matters into their own hands, raising their minimum wages to help residents earn a more livable income. First U.S. Death Linked to H5N1 Bird Flu Reported in Louisiana

A Louisiana patient hospitalized with H5N1 bird flu has died, marking the first human fatality in the United States associated with the virus. Despite this development, health officials maintain that the risk to the broader U.S. population remains low.
